Address 3423 AR w/ INT.TRIP, i.e. with permissive underreach transfer trip (PUTT)
Address 3424 AR w/ DTT, i.e. with direct transfer trip
Address 3425 AR w/ 50(N)-B, i.e. with time overcurrent protection
For the functions which are to start the auto-reclosure function, the corresponding address is set to YES, for
the others to NO. The other functions cannot start the automatic reclosure because reclosure is of little use
here.
First Reclosing Cycle
Address 3450 1.AR:START is only available if the automatic reclosing function works in the operating mode
with action time, i.e. address AR control mode = PU w/ActionTime or Trip w/ActionT.. was set
during configuration of the protection functions (see Section 2.1.1.2 Setting Notes). It determines whether
the automatic reclosing function is started with the first cycle. This parameter and different action times allow
you to control the effectiveness of the cycles (AR control mode = Trip ....).
The action time 1.AR:ActionTime (address 3451) is the time after initiation (fault detection) by any protec-
tive function which can start the automatic reclosure function within which the trip command must appear. If
the command does not appear until after the action time has expired, there is no reclosure. Depending on the
configuration of the protective functions the action time may also be omitted; this applies especially when an
initiating protective function has no fault detection signal.
Using 134 AR control mode = TRIP ... you can set the dead time for the 3-pole reclosing cycle at
address 3457 1.AR:Dead 3Trip. For 3-pole tripping the power system stability is the main concern. Since
the deenergized line cannot transfer synchronizing energy, only short dead times are allowed. The usual
values are 0.3 s to 0.6 s. If the device operates with a synchronism check device, a longer dead time may be
tolerated under certain circumstances. Longer 3-pole dead times are also possible in radial networks.
When 134 AR control mode = Pickup ..., it is possible to make the dead times dependent on the type
of fault detected by the initiating protection function(s).
Table 2-3
AR control mode = with PICKUP ...
3453
1.AR:DeadT.1Flt
is the dead time after 1-phase pickup
3454
1.AR:DeadT.2Flt
is the dead time after 2-phase pickup
3455
1.AR:DeadT.3Flt
is the dead time after 3-phase pickup
If the dead time is to be the same for all types of faults, set all three parameters the same. Note that these
settings only cause different dead times for different pickups.
If, when setting the reaction to evolving faults (see above at “General”), you have set address 3407 EV. FLT.
MODE = starts 3p AR, you can set a separate dead time for the 3-pole dead time after clearance of the
evolving fault 1.AR:DeadT.EV. (address 3458). Stability aspects are also decisive here. Normally the setting
constraints are similar to address 3457 1.AR:Dead 3Trip.
Under address 3459 1.AR:52? CLOSE it can be determined whether the readiness of the circuit breaker
(“circuit breaker ready”) is interrogated before this first reclosure. With the setting YES, the dead time may be
extended if the circuit breaker is not ready for a CLOSE–TRIP–cycle when the dead time expires. The maximum
extension that is possible is the circuit-breaker monitoring time; this time was set for all reclosure cycles
together under address 3409 CB TIME OUT (see above). Details about the circuit-breaker monitoring can be
found in the function description, Section 2.11 Automatic Reclosure Function (optional) 79, at margin
heading “Interrogation of circuit-breaker ready state”.
Second Reclosing Cycle
If two cycles have been set in the configuration of the scope of protection functions, you can set individual
reclosing parameters for the second cycle. The same options are available as for the first cycle. Again, only
some of the parameters shown below will be available depending on the selections made during configura-
tion of the scope of protection functions.
3461
2.AR:START
Start in second cycle generally allowed
3462
2.AR:ActionTime
Action time for the second cycle
